Improving the fertilizers granulation process
Producing fertilizers with the required specification while minimizing the waste of the manufacturing process is challenging. This research aims to improve the current fertilizer production method by designing the products to achieve the required specifications such as strength, size and dissolution/disintegration time. A regime map will be produced based on the results that investigate the effect of critical process and formulation parameters on the critical quality attributes. The study will also cover investigating the effect of the binder used in the granulation process.
Such a regime map will be a useful tool to choose the right combination between process and formulation parameters which will improve the sustainability of the process and reduce the waste.
